The kits include two Mikuni carbs, a two into one throttle cable with splitter box, a pair of offset parallel mounting sleeves and the most commonly suited jets for Australian fuel and conditions have been fitted as well as spares for fine tuning.
The later 80’s Motorcycles do also run a different cam than the 70’s models where spare pilot jets are provided to correct a rich idle condition if experienced with the fitted jets. Two spare sets of main jets are provided for WOT test conformation of the best main jet combination. The width of the VM Mikuni carbs is wider than the available spacing between the inlet spigots on a T140E cylinder head requiring the use of our 13mm offset mounting boots to spread the carbs for proper alignment and fit. Because of the offset the opening requires re-packing with high density foam for proper sealing (not supplied). The opening itself will also require some enlarging outward to compensate for the offset.
The Mikuni VM carb which give you that more period look, incorporates many upgraded features not found in the stock Amal carburetor with the most notable being a heavy duty hard chrome plated bronze slide for decades of consistent service.
